我不确定这是编译器的问题还是我做错了什么。我正在使用Visual Studio 2013编译器。
我有一个类,我需要在我的构造函数初始化器列表中获取大量的资源,其中大多数可能会抛出异常。我将成员初始化器列表包装在一个函数try块中,并在那里捕获了异常。但是我的程序仍然会中止,即使catch子句没有重新抛出异常。我不允许张贴实际的代码。所以我用这个等价的演示代码重现了这个</
我试图从const函数numOutgoing()中访问私有成员“传出”。我对127-128和129-130行的行为感到困惑。第129行:复制一个可以稍后修改的副本,const函数不关心第130行:获取引用,但是vec被定义为const,所以一切都很好。第127行:我假设正在复制,但是我得到了编译器错误第128行:相同的编译器错误。k);
mapped_type& at (const key_type& k
问题链接:1) Construct a graph with prime numbers between 1000 and 9999.
2) Add an undirected edge我用1000到9999之间的素数构造了一个图,把只有一个数字差的数字连接起来,从而解决了上述问题。例句: 1033和1733只相差一位数。我用DFS和记忆一起寻找最短的路径。对于某些输入,我得到了错误的<